QT - 取消勾选复选框

8
今日免费次数已满, 请开通会员/明日再来

1
请接受您以前问题的答案,这样您更有可能获得有用的反馈! - Dave McClelland
4个回答

16

你可以使用QAbstractButton的setChecked()方法。

QCheckButton b;
b.setChecked( false ); // Uncheck it

或者你可以使用 QCheckButton 的 setCheckState() setCheckState() 方法。这样就可以选择“部分取消选中”。

QCheckButton b;
b.setCheckState( Qt::Unchecked );

13
QCheckBox::setChecked(false);

0
使用以下代码:
QCheckButton chkbox; chkbox.setChecked( false );

0
使用主窗口的UI类来获取图标操作并取消选中,例如: ui->actionDraw_Polygon->setChecked(false);

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接